Output 66d8e7973dd1d1df0b7a97b0acdbeea4e38fb2d046dfadbeeb905a2d0e2bfbcd:1

value
2500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77167f10d360729ba020b2561bbfaf81ff056ac4 OP_EQUAL
address
3CYhHSncAFs12oMqBjN1vhV5gHdQyaYT4s
transaction
66d8e7973dd1d1df0b7a97b0acdbeea4e38fb2d046dfadbeeb905a2d0e2bfbcd
confirmations
20533
spent
true